Arsenal team news vs Sporting CP and predicted lineup

Arsenal team news vs Sporting CP and predicted lineup

Arsenal will be looking to secure their spot in the Champions League semi-finals when they host Sporting CP on Wednesday at 8pm.

The Gunners take a slender 1-0 lead into the second leg at the Emirates, after Kai Havertz’s injury-time winner in Lisbon last week.

Arsenal predicted lineup vs Sporting CP

Arsenal (4-3-3): Raya; Timber, Saliba, Gabriel, Calafiori; Odegaard, Zubimendi, Rice; Saka, Gyokeres, Trossard.

Mikel Arteta’s men did not have the best preparation for this game, seeing his side beaten 2-1 at home by Bournemouth in the Premier League at the weekend.

Arsenal team news vs Sporting CP

Arteta made some changes for the defeat to Bournemouth at the weekend, some of which were forced, while others had this game in mind. The Spaniard will hope to have as full-strength a squad as possible for this crucial game.

Bukayo Saka, Riccardo Calafiori, Martin Odegaard and Jurrien Timber all missed the defeat to Bournemouth. But they are all expected to be available for seletion, with Arteta possibly being cautious at the weekend.

And all four should start, bringing Arsenal back to their favourable lineup and system. Mikel Merino is the only confirmed absentee, and he may not return before the season is up.

Gabriel Martinelli and Havertz will have to make do with a spot on the bench despite their game-winning combination in the first leg. Leandro Trossard and Odegaard should come in to replace them, with the Norwegian dropping deeper into a midfield three.

Saka should start on the right ahead of Noni Madueke, with Timber replacing Ben White behind him. Calafiori will come in for Myles Lewis-Skelly, who started the game at the weekend — ahead of a returning Piero Hincapie.

Viktor Gyokeres will lead the line, with Declan Rice and Martin Zubimendi joining Odegaard in midfield. The core defence should remain the same too, with David Raya protected by Gabriel and William Saliba..

Make or break for Arsenal

Just under a month ago, Arsenal were still on course for a Quadruple. Now, a double is on the line. On paper, Arsenal are in a good position. They remain six points clear at the top of the Premier League, albeit having played a game more. And they take a lead into the Champions League quarter-final second leg.

The Gunners have lost just one of their last 23 European home games. And that came to eventual winners Paris Saint-Germain in last season’s semi-finals. Arsenal also have a good record when winning the first leg of a two-legged knockout stage tie away from home in Europe.

Arsenal have advanced in 19 of the 20 European two-legged knockout ties they have gone into a home second leg in the lead. Their only failure came in 2019-20 when they were beaten by Olympiacos on away goals in the Europa League — winning 1-0 away but losing 2-1 at home.

But there will be a mental barrier for Arsenal to overcome. Their trophy charge has shown signs of weakness with recent defeats. And the fans have been getting on their backs for underwhelming performances. This game feels must-win for more reasons than one.
